ATF can leave the MMC IP in a state where U-Boot mmc driver can't enumerate the eMMC.
This patch provides a mmc0_reset_clk() function like we already so do sd card controller which resets the IP when entering U-Boot.
With this patch applied eMMC partitions are successfully enumerated again.
